Transaction f17050745490a3219f248650541656548b3f3f8e8435c18c44b8270bb1767d4b
1 Input
1 Output
-
f17050745490a3219f248650541656548b3f3f8e8435c18c44b8270bb1767d4b:0
- value
- 10958557
- script pubkey
- OP_0 OP_PUSHBYTES_32 e69ff17bf455b876289031c1da056820009476af5854f90bd4e39abd69f9991e
- address
- bc1qu60lz7l52ku8v2ysx8qa5ptgyqqfga40tp20jz75uwdt660eny0q4tjcvr